Episode 45 of the Space Industry podcast is a discussion with Michael Seidl, Systems Engineer with a focus on space applications, and Adrian Helwig, Analog Field Application Engineer, of satsearch member Texas Instruments (TI).
TI is a global electronics manufacturer and innovation company with a strong interest in space. In this podcast Michael and Adrian delve into the myriad of decisions that face engineers looking to develop optimally-performing data acquisitions system for space. We cover:
- The typical compromises that designers face when developing solutions for data acquisition system function
- How to assess the entire signal chain to boost performance
- Guidance on implementing effective fault detection and protection protocols
- Advice and resources for assessing different circuit setups and data architectures to optimize performance
